Bauxite is usually classified according to its intended commercial application: abrasive, cement, chemical, metallurgical and refractory. Approximately 85% of the world's bauxite production is metallurgical bauxite and the alumina is extracted from the bauxite in a refinery using a wet chemical caustic soda leach

This crude bauxite is crushed to a maximum size of 2½ to 3 in. and is then washed to remove the clay and other impurities present. Generally the washing is performed in scrubbers or trommel-rake washers but locally vibrating screens are used to supplement these. As the washed bauxite contains about 15 to 18 pct moisture, it is …

bauxite lumps must not exceed 200 mm. Lumps of smaller size (10–25 mm) can be recovered by a fork-type hand shovel. Mechanized Crushing and Grinding In high production mining the bauxite is subjected to mechanized crushing and grinding before the beneficiation process.
